IT LOOKS as though the secret weapon to making the Tropfest finals this year was to have your brother by your side.
Two of the 16 films selected in the finals for this year's short film festival have been made by brothers from St George and Sutherland Shire.
Twins David and Michael Karacic, 32, of South Hurstville worked collaboratively on their short film — Untitled — which is set up to look like a public service announcement.
The focus is a man looking in the mirror, and not liking what he sees.
David said the twins' love of film began with a video camera on a family holiday to Croatia.
Their goal is to make feature films.
"We collaborate with writing, directing and producing and put our heads together," he said.
"Tropfest is the greatest platform you can have to get more opportunities.
"But we don't have our head in the clouds and the journey has been challenging.
"The most rewarding part is having my twin brother there for it all."
Cronulla-based brothers Jackson and Tyson Mullane have also made the finals with their film Red Nuts.
The film poses the question "would you change your life if you found out you only had months to live?"
Jackson, 27, directed and Tyson, 26, was a producer; their brothers Joshua and Angus helped.
"This is the first time we all worked together like this and I wouldn't have it any other way," Jackson said.
"Because we are family we experience the full spectrum with extreme highs and lows."
Jackson gave up his commercial directing career in order to pursue his dream to make feature films.
A former professional rugby player, he has written a feature script and hopes Tropfest might provide a platform to open doors.
The first prize winner for the world's biggest short film festival will get $10,000, a car, camera with accessories, and a week-long trip to Los Angeles.
The finalist films will have their world premiere at the festival from 7.30pm on Sunday, December 7.
